Question What's the best transmission operating temperature?

Like title says. Mine runs around about 180-200 on a 65° day and that is reading from the bottom of the pan. Should I look into upgrading my cooler? Just curious as to what every one's temps run.

I like to see them in the 120-170 range IMO. Anything over 220 needs to be addressed.
